Traditional Food Packaging Materials: Glass, Metal, and Cardboard

Traditional food packaging materials, like glass, metal, and cardboard, have long been fundamental to the preservation and distribution of food products. Glass containers, renowned for their impermeability and inert nature, protect food from external contaminants while permitting consumers to see the contents. Metal packaging, comprising cans and tins, offers durability and an extended shelf life, making it ideal for perishable items. Aluminum and steel are widely used owing to their lightweight properties and recyclability. Cardboard, a adaptable and biodegradable material, provides structural support for numerous food items, from cereals to frozen goods. It is also easily customizable with printing for branding purposes. Each of these materials has unique benefits, leading to food safety and decreasing spoilage. Their enduring use emphasizes the value of traditional packaging in the food industry, even as new materials and innovations emerge in response to changing consumer preferences and environmental concerns.

Recent Progress in Food Packaging: Bioplastics and Edible Solutions

With growing consciousness of environmental concerns, the food packaging industry is steadily implementing contemporary advancements such as bioplastics and edible solutions. Bioplastics, sourced from renewable resources like corn starch and sugarcane, deliver a sustainable alternative to conventional petroleum-based plastics. These materials not only reduce dependency on fossil fuels but also have the potential to biodegrade, minimizing waste in landfills.

At the same time, edible packaging solutions are gaining traction. These cutting-edge materials can be produced from carbohydrates, proteins, or lipids and are meant to be ingested alongside the food products they protect. Edible films and coatings work to improve taste, prolong shelf life, and reduce food waste.

Bioplastics along with edible solutions represent a major shift toward sustainability in food packaging. As companies embrace these innovations, they contribute to a circular economy, helping to mitigate the environmental impact of packaging while addressing consumer demand for environmentally friendly options.

The Role of Food Packaging in Food Safety and Preservation

Food packaging serves a crucial function in guaranteeing food safety and preservation, functioning as the initial protection against contamination and spoilage. Through establishing a protective layer between food and environmental elements like air, moisture, and pathogens, packaging assists in preserving product quality during its entire shelf life. The use of materials like vacuum-sealed plastics and modified atmosphere packaging take action prevents oxidation and microbial growth, reducing food waste and extending freshness.

Furthermore, appropriate labeling and tamper-evident features enhance consumer trust by providing essential information about expiration dates and safe handling practices. Innovative designs, such as resealable pouches, facilitate repeated access while reducing exposure to contaminants. Moreover, advancements in smart packaging technology, which can monitor and indicate spoilage, are developing as critical tools in food safety. Ultimately, effective food packaging not only safeguards the integrity of food products but also enhances public health by reducing the risks connected to foodborne illnesses.

Sustainable Practices in Food Packaging: Reducing Waste and Carbon Footprint

How can sustainable practices in food packaging contribute to a healthier planet? By utilizing eco-friendly materials and reducing waste, the food packaging industry can substantially decrease its environmental impact. Compostable and biodegradable materials, such as plant-based plastics, replace traditional petroleum-based alternatives, enabling easier breakdown and reducing landfill contributions. Additionally, lightweight packaging designs minimize material usage and transportation emissions, helping to reduce carbon footprints.

Highlighting recyclability also performs a vital role; materials developed for straightforward recycling can stimulate consumer participation and minimize the incidence of waste. Companies steadily adopt creative practices such as refillable containers and minimized packaging sizes, which not only optimize resource use but also resonate with environmentally conscious consumers. Through these sustainable practices, the food packaging sector can promote a circular economy, where resources are utilized again and waste is minimized, ultimately leading to a more sustainable planet for future generations.

Upcoming Innovations in Food Packaging: Intelligent Systems and Consumer Preferences

What emerging innovations are revolutionizing food packaging in line with consumer expectations? The industry is progressively moving toward smart packaging solutions that improve user experience and ensure product safety. Innovations including temperature-sensitive materials and QR codes are gaining traction, allowing consumers to trace freshness and origin. Furthermore, biodegradable and compostable materials are being chosen as awareness of environmental impact grows.

Furthermore, the expansion of e-commerce has spurred the development of packaging that can survive shipping while decreasing waste. Lightweight designs and minimal approaches are also growing widespread, addressing consumer desire for convenience and sustainability.

As wellness-oriented preferences shape purchasing patterns, packaging that integrates features like resealability and portion control is gaining momentum. These trends signal a shift toward more intelligent and eco-friendly solutions that align with consumer values, underscoring the need for manufacturers to adapt to evolving demands in the food packaging landscape.

How Do Food Packaging Materials Influence Flavor and Freshness?

Food packaging materials substantially affect taste and freshness by establishing barriers against light, moisture, and oxygen. Well-designed packaging can retain taste and lengthen product life, ensuring products remain appealing and safe for consumers.

What Regulations Govern Food Packaging Safety Standards?

Food packaging safety standards are governed by regulations from agencies such as the FDA and EFSA, which establish guidelines on material safety, labeling, and environmental impact to protect consumer health and ensure product integrity.
